Broiled Herb Butter Chicken

I have been trying to improve my cooking skills lately. So every week I am trying to cook one new dish. Reiggin was closing tonight at Walgreens and I decided to test run a new recipe. I get almost all my recipes off of allrecipes.com. I love this site it is so easy to find what you want. So tonight I tried out the Broiled Herb Butter Chicken. I did make some changes. First instead of using parsley I used oregano. Second instead of using thyme I used garlic salt. Third I added a dash of paprika. Last but not least I used a dash of salt and pepper. I cooked the chicken in 5 minute stages. Each time the 5 minutes were up I turned the chicken over. Man this dish was delicious. I even didn't need to use ranch as a dipping sauce. For all of you that know me that says a lot. The dish was quick to make too. I think I may have spent 20 or 3o minutes total. I also made instant mash potatoes as the side item. I would highly recommend everyone trying this dish.

I Am Not My Mother...

I am not my mother. This statement is becoming more and more clear. Now that I am married and have a young child, I am realizing that I am not my mother. I am amazed at how well my mom took care of the household and my sisters and I. I definitely fall short of keeping up with my household. I believe I just lack the motivation. I also find myself occupied with the laptop more then I should be. My mom worked full time and still managed to cook us breakfast and dinner. There was also never a day that our house was so messy that it would be embarrassing for someone to come over. Our house was spotless as far as I can remember. My house now does not come close to being clean every day. I am trying to develop a cleaning routine. I know that if I just do a little cleaning everyday that this will help me keep on top of the mess. My biggest problem is the dishes. Yes, we have no dishwasher. Don't ask me what I was thinking when I agreed to live in a house without a dishwasher. I hate washing dishes, especially the glasses. Here come my excuses. I know that they are lame, but they are mine. First, most days Virginia will not let me clean for hours without wanting to be picked up. Second, the last thing I want to do is clean when Virginia is napping. Third, I am just overwhelmed at how fast my house gets messy. Ok so I know my excuses are bad, but I am determined to become better at being the Great HouseMom. Hopefully one day I can say that I am my mother.
